The number of COVID-19 cases in Azerbaijan has increased

219 new cases of coronavirus infection were registered in Azerbaijan, 180 people were treated, cured and released.

Axar.az reports citing the Task Force under the Cabinet of Ministers.

It was reported that 4 people died of COVID-19 on the last day.

So far, a total of 233,989 people have been diagnosed with coronavirus in the country, of which 228,479 have been treated and 3,213 have died. There are currently 2,297 active patients.

On the last day, 6908 tests were performed to detect new infections, and a total of 2,583,362 tests have been performed so far.
